Ngo Di Lan holds a Ph.D. in International Relations from Brandeis University, USA. His main research interests include: International security, armed conflicts, the impact of AI on international relations, implications of AI for national security strategy and policy planning. He was the founder and first President of the Vietnam Youth Cooperation Organization (VYCO), and the Secretary-General of the Vietnam Youth Model United Nations (VYMUN) program from 2014 to 2016. He is currently a researcher at the Institute for Foreign Policy and Strategic Studies, Diplomatic Academy of Vietnam.
